Summaryinfo

A vulnerability was found in Linux Kernel up to 5.15.163/6.1.101/6.6.42/6.9.11/6.10.1. It has been declared as problematic. The impacted element is an unknown function of the component ntfs3. Such manipulation leads to out-of-bounds. This vulnerability is uniquely identified as CVE-2024-41019. No exploit exists. It is recommended to upgrade the affected component.

Detailsinfo

A vulnerability was found in Linux Kernel up to 5.15.163/6.1.101/6.6.42/6.9.11/6.10.1 and classified as problematic. Affected by this issue is some unknown processing of the component ntfs3.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a out-of-bounds vulnerability. Using CWE to declare the problem leads to CWE-125. The product reads data past the end, or before the beginning, of the intended buffer. Impacted is confidentiality. CVE summarizes:

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: fs/ntfs3: Validate ff offset This adds sanity checks for ff offset. There is a check on rt->first_free at first, but walking through by ff without any check. If the second ff is a large offset. We may encounter an out-of-bound read.

The advisory is available at git.kernel.org. This vulnerability is handled as CVE-2024-41019 since 07/12/2024. The technical details are unknown and an exploit is not available.

The vulnerability scanner Nessus provides a plugin with the ID 210060 (Ubuntu 22.04 LTS / 24.04 LTS : Linux kernel kernel vulnerabilities (USN-7089-1)), which helps to determine the existence of the flaw in a target environment.

Upgrading to version 5.15.164, 6.1.102, 6.6.43, 6.9.12 or 6.10.2 eliminates this vulnerability. Applying the patch 35652dfa8cc9/818a25742864/6ae7265a7b81/82c94e6a7bd1/617cf144c206/50c47879650b is able to eliminate this problem. The bugfix is ready for download at git.kernel.org. The best possible mitigation is suggested to be upgrading to the latest version.
